Transaction 643b94b97a15a9949840b69270520cbb4ea197c55220a91a533f56abfcfe6687
1 Input
1 Output
-
643b94b97a15a9949840b69270520cbb4ea197c55220a91a533f56abfcfe6687:0
- value
- 26754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d63f98e4d083a7b7befd05a68fc28a4faab7cf3 OP_EQUAL
- address
- 34NRHUmkCazVCzTAPwkHXPnhpMVgFfTYT2